I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Pascal Discussion :

Recherche du plus petit et du plus grand élément d'un tableau non trié


Sujet :

Pascal

  1. #1
    Membre à l'essai
    Profil pro
    Inscrit en
    Novembre 2002
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2002
    Messages : 12
    Points : 11
    Points
    11
    Par défaut Recherche du plus petit et du plus grand élément d'un tableau non trié
    Salut je cherche un algo de recherche du plus petit et du plus grand élément d'un tableau à n élements d'une seule dimension non trié...débutant. Merci 8)
    the matrix has you....

  2. #2
    Nouveau membre du Club
    Inscrit en
    Octobre 2002
    Messages
    30
    Détails du profil
    Informations forums :
    Inscription : Octobre 2002
    Messages : 30
    Points : 27
    Points
    27
    Par défaut
    le prog en lui meme est tout simple apres tu as plusieurs façon.Le plus simple, tu met tes valeurs min et max a la valeur de ta premiere case.Ensuite tu compares juste si tes valeurs sont sup. ou inf. a la case suivante et tu modifies par consequent tes min et max. J'espere que c'est clair si tu as encore du mal n'hesites pas a redemander.

  3. #3
    HRS
    HRS est déconnecté
    Membre confirmé
    Avatar de HRS
    Inscrit en
    Mars 2002
    Messages
    677
    Détails du profil
    Informations forums :
    Inscription : Mars 2002
    Messages : 677
    Points : 638
    Points
    638
    Par défaut
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
     
    var
    tableau : array [1..100] of integer;
     
    PlusPetit, Plusgrand,i : integer;
     
    begin
     
    PlusPetit := tableau[1];
    PlusGrand := tableau[1];
     
    for i:=2 to 100 do begin
       if tableau &#91;i&#93; < PlusPetit then PlusPetit &#58;= tableau &#91;i&#93;; 
       if tableau &#91;i&#93; > Plusgrand then PlusGrand &#58;= tableau &#91;i&#93;; 
       end;

  4. #4
    Membre à l'essai
    Profil pro
    Inscrit en
    Novembre 2002
    Messages
    12
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Novembre 2002
    Messages : 12
    Points : 11
    Points
    11
    Par défaut merci
    Merci je vais essayer...
    je croyais que cette technique ne passait que pour un tableau déja trié.
    the matrix has you....

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. Réponses: 6
    Dernier message: 11/05/2014, 11h29
  2. Faire un classement du plus gros gains au plus petit
    Par XpFive dans le forum PHP & Base de données
    Réponses: 3
    Dernier message: 08/07/2009, 13h20
  3. Recherche élément médian dans tableau non trié
    Par chicorico dans le forum Algorithmes et structures de données
    Réponses: 7
    Dernier message: 27/05/2009, 18h39
  4. plus grand élément dans un tableau
    Par shaku dans le forum Macros et VBA Excel
    Réponses: 27
    Dernier message: 09/04/2009, 21h28
  5. Réponses: 13
    Dernier message: 07/01/2007, 20h43

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o